How they compare
India currently reports 866,880 TJ against 679,325 TJ in Annex I countries, a difference of 187,555 TJ.
That makes India's figure about 1.3 times Annex I countries's.
The two have swapped places 1 time across 34 shared years of data; in 1990 it was Annex I countries ahead.
Annex I countries ranks 5th and India ranks 1st of 30 groups.
Across the 4 decades both report, Annex I countries averaged higher in 2 and India in 2.
Head to head by decade
| Decade | Annex I countries | India |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 481,884 TJ | 277,678 TJ | 204,206 TJ | Annex I countries |
| 2000s | 449,278 TJ | 343,470 TJ | 105,808 TJ | Annex I countries |
| 2010s | 522,441 TJ | 628,108 TJ | 105,668 TJ | India |
| 2020s | 670,752 TJ | 833,040 TJ | 162,288 TJ | India |
Averages of every year both report within each decade.

About this data
The FAOSTAT domain on Emissions from Energy use in agriculture contains data on energy used in agriculture (including forestry, aquaculture and fisheries), for instance to operate machinery, irrigate, heat stables, operate aquaculture ponds and fishing vessels, and related greenhouse gas (GHG) emissions. It also includes on-farm use of, and related GHG emissions from, electricity and heat generated off-farm. Data are available by country and regional groups with global coverage and are updated annually.
